Retained Earnings
The portion of net income not distributed as dividends but retained by the company to reinvest in its core business or to pay debt.
Adjusted Trial Balance
An adjusted trial balance is a list of all the accounts of a company, including any adjustments, showing the final balances to be used for preparing financial statements.
Income Statement
Financial statement that displays a company’s revenues and expenses, and ultimately its profit or loss, over a particular period, offering insight into its operational efficiency.
